ConvertKit is a robust email advertising platform for expert bloggers, marketers, and authors. It’s incredibly user-friendly and extremely effective.
ConvertKit’s feature is unique because it enables you to provide content upgrades and rewards with email signup styles effortlessly. Additionally, it has simple to handle autoresponders, making it possible for you to send out drip emails from their emailing service.
With ConvertKit, you can quickly segment subscribers into curious individuals and those who have bought. This can help you boost sales with automatic messages which feel far more private. In marketing terms, this is known as targeted email marketing.
They’ve all of the practical attributes you would expect from a top-notch email marketing and advertising service, for example, a/b testing, gorgeous email templates, landing site building contractor, sensible workflows, and much more.
ConvertKit extends Email based support and also has a considerable knowledge base with excellent learning material.
A great deal of ConvertKit attributes like paid updates are specially created for developers and skilled bloggers; that is why we rate them the very best email marketing service for expert bloggers.
They included the capability for you to sell electronic subscriptions and products from an identical platform.
ConvertKit is a 14-day free trial, and also their pricing begins from $29/month. Additionally, they provide a 30-day reimbursement policy.
Their Creator Pro plan comes with innovative functionality as a newsletter referral system, advanced reporting, subscriber scoring, and Facebook custom audiences.
